What the Role Involves
  • Designing and delivering functional therapy programs

  • Providing therapy in clinic, homes, schools, community settings and via telehealth

  • Working closely with families, educators and team members to get the best outcomes

  • Setting and reviewing goals every 3 to 6 months

  • Writing clinical notes within 24 hours and submitting reports within one week of the final session in a block

  • Supporting clients to build confidence, independence and participation in everyday life

You’ll Need
  • A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Occupational Therapy

  • AHPRA registration

  • Professional Indemnity and Public Liability insurance

  • A driver’s licence and access to a car

  • The right to work in Australia
